In his original 1976 version of Maimonides: Torah and Philosophic Quest, noted scholar and theologian David Hartman departs from traditional scholarly views about Maimonides by offering a new way of understanding the great 12th-century philosopher and his work. 520 8 |a Hartman examines these two sides of Maimonides: the halakhist, who focused on piety through obedience to Jewish law, and the philosopher, who advocated closeness to God through reflection and knowledge of nature. But while many scholars look at one aspect of Maimonides to the exclusion of the other, Hartman argues that the way to really understand him is to see both adherence to the law and to philosophical pursuits as two essential aspects of Judaism 
520 8 |a Winner of the National Jewish Book Award, this expanded edition of Maimonides: Torah and Philosophic Quest includes the original study as well as Hartman's new postscript that sheds a fresh light on his argument and indeed on Judaism as Maimonides interpreted it
